We install heat pumps and electric panel heaters for Auckland homes and rentals. Heat pumps are the most efficient way to heat (and cool) a room or home, while panel heaters are a lower-cost, low-profile option that work well for supplementary or bedroom heating. We’ll help you choose what suits your home and budget.

Yes. The Healthy Homes heating standard requires a fixed heater that can directly heat the main living room to at least 18°C. It can’t be a portable heater, an open fire or an unflued gas heater. A correctly sized heat pump is the usual way to meet this, and we can work out the right size for your living room.

It depends on the size of the room, its insulation, windows and how it’s used. For rentals there’s a required heating capacity for the main living room based on a formula, and Tenancy Services has a heating tool to calculate it. We’ll size the unit correctly so it both performs and meets the standard.

A heat pump is the more efficient choice for heating a main living area, and it cools in summer too, though it costs more upfront. Panel heaters are cheaper to buy and great for gentle background or bedroom heating, but cost more to run for the same warmth. We’ll help you weigh it up for your home.
